The Lionesses successfully defended the trophy that they won in 2022 with a 3-1 victory on penalties, after drawing 1-1 across 120 minutes of an energy-zapping finale with the world champions.
United's Ella Toone played 87 minutes for England and Grace Clinton was introduced in extra-time, while our captain Maya Le Tissier was an unused substitute for the winners.

Toone retained her place in the XI - having started each of England's last four games on the run to the final - and was part of a vigorous Lionesses start, although it was Spain who cut through the tension to take the lead after 25 minutes.
